Yeah, I feel like if they're an FF7 fan, it makes no sense as to why they're not an FF8 fan because they're in the same vein, but I think it's because the junction system is so broken. You have to break it very early on in order to beat the final boss, because the final boss literally eats all of your magic of certain levels depending on your level. I managed to keep my level at 13, and it was still brutal. Took me over an hour to beat.
